On Mon, Mar 15, 2004 at 11:01:12PM -0300, Batista, Facundo wrote:
> People:
> 
> I'll post a reviewed version of the PEP.
> 
> The only differences with the previous one will be the treatmen to float in
> both explicit and implicit construction:
> 
> ------------
> 
> In Explicit construction:
> 
> You can not call Decimal with a float. Instead you must use a method:
> Decimal.fromFloat(). The syntax:
> 
>     Decimal.fromFloat(floatNumber, positions)

+1 on the behavior. One nitpick about the method name: this caseConvention 
is not consistent with the Python Style Guide (PEP 8)
